Zip-Stitch® in Minimally-Invasive Surgery (ZIMS) - Safety & Efficacy in Hysterectomy

The primary objective of this study is to evaluate the safety and efficacy of the Zip-stitch® Vaginal Cuff Closure System. This will be primarily done by measuring the frequency of implant passing following system use. Also assessed will be relevant safety and efficacy endpoints as compared to a two-to-one reference group.

About this study

This study is a prospective, blinded, randomized, controlled study to assess the safety and efficacy of the Zip stitch® System in maintaining vaginal cuff closure following minimally-invasive hysterectomy. Participating subjects will be randomized and evaluated for implant passing, successful cuff closure, healing, adverse events, dyspareunia, and pain. Blinded follow-up will involve in-person visits at one week and six weeks. There will be additional unblinded follow-up in person at six months post-operatively and by telephone at 12 months post operatively.

Primary outcomes

  1. Vaginal Cuff Dehiscence Rate

    Time frame: This will be evaluated through six-weeks post-operative.

    Safety: The primary safety endpoint in this study is frequency of vaginal cuff dehiscence. Vaginal cuff dehiscence is defined as rupture of the surgical wound requiring surgical re-intervention.

  2. Number of Participants With Implant Passing Through Six Weeks

    Time frame: This will be evaluated through six weeks post operative.

    Efficacy: The primary efficacy endpoint for this study is frequency of implant passing following cuff closure. This endpoint is based upon the rate of spontaneous implant passing events. A single event may be pieces of one or more clips or sutures being spontaneously passed by the patient (i.e., not removed by medical staff). For the primary endpoint, only passing of clips will be counted, but for secondary endpoint, clips or sutures will be counted. When implant passing was reported, subjects were asked to collect and provide passed implants, and an in-person evaluation was performed. This involved a visual cuff closure and healing assessment.

Secondary outcomes

  1. Number of Participants With Successful Vaginal Cuff Closure

    Time frame: Performed intra-operatively and at one week, six weeks, and six months after surgery

    Cuff closure was assessed by a qualified independent blinded evaluator at zero, one, and six weeks, as well as at six months, according to a standardized protocol. Surgeon visual assessment graded vaginal cuffs as closed (Y) or not closed (N).

  2. Number of Participants With Healed Vaginal Cuffs

    Time frame: Performed at one week, six weeks, and six months after surgery

    Vaginal cuff healing was visually assessed by a blinded evaluator at one week, six weeks, and six months. Evaluator visual assessment graded vaginal cuffs as healed (Y) or not healed (N), or the evaluator indicated that it was not possible to determine.

  3. Comparison of Number of Participants With Implant Passing - Test to Reference

    Time frame: Evaluated at six weeks and six months post-operative

    Percentage of subjects experiencing implant passing will be compared between test and reference groups.

  4. Percentage of Participants With Implant Passing Events Determined to Impact Patient Safety

    Time frame: Evaluated through six-month follow-up

    Each reported implant passing event will be evaluated for association with adverse events. Compared as a percentage of patients in the test vs. reference groups.

  5. Comparison of Incidence of Adverse Events - Test to Reference

    Time frame: Evaluated through six-month follow-up

    Adverse events and serious adverse events will be tabulated for both the test and reference groups.

  6. Comparison of Change in Dyspareunia

    Time frame: Evaluated through twelve-month follow-up

    Dyspareunia will be pre-operatively baselined and assessed at each follow-up timepoint, including any unexpected visits, using the sexual pain and discomfort domain (four questions) from the validated Female Sexual Function Index (FSFI). Individual success is defined as non-increase in dyspareunia from baseline to six months. Data analyzed "as treated".

  7. Comparison of Change in Pain

    Time frame: Six-months post-operative and again at 12 months post-operative

    Patient pain will be pre-operatively baselined and assessed at each follow-up timepoint, including any unexpected visits, using a validated 11-point numerical rating scale (no pain: 0 - the most pain: 10). Individual success is defined as non-increase in pain between baseline and six months. Fisher's Exact Test will be used to compare this measure between Test and Reference groups.
